MEMORIES FROM 3/2016: MY Simple Arroz Con Pollo (Rice with Chicken) for 2

I have been making this dish since I was a teenager. Therefore, I always try to come up with unexpected ways to present it to make it attractive and appetizing.
 
Rice with chicken is a comfort food that can be made in few minutes with few inexpensive ingredients. Just by increasing my recipe amounts you could feed an army. Since I can cook this on my sleep, I had to record every ingredient while I was cooking, in order to give you an accurate set of ingredients and amounts. 
 
Approximate Prep and Cooking Time: 30
Approximate Cost: Under $6.00 (or $3.00/serving)
Serve: 2
 
Ingredients
 
2 chicken drums (5/pack price = $2.85: @.57/drum (or 2 drums = $1.14)
1 cup of large grain rice (.75)
3 tbsps. Olive oil (.65)
1 onion, chopped (.50)
4 cloves of garlic, chopped (.20)
½ cup sweet peas (.25)
2 cups chicken broth ($1.10)
1 tbsp. salad olives
1 tsp. Adobo Goya to season the drums
1 small envelope of Sazon Goya (.17)
½ jar of Roasted Goya peppers ($.85)
¼ cup chopped cilantro (.20)
½ envelope of Goya Chicken Bouillon (.14)

Directions
 
Remove the skin from the drums and discard.
Season with 1 tbsp. of olive oil and 1 tsp. Adobo.
Add to a saucepan in medium 2 tbsp. of olive oil and cook the chicken drums well done until golden brown, approx. 6-7 minutes depending on your stove. Drain and set aside.
 
Chop onion and garlic.
Add to the saucepan you cooked the drums, the chopped onion and garlic and cook for few minutes until golden.
Add I cup of rice and toast until the oil mixture have coated all the rice, it will look shiny.
Add 2 cups of chicken broth, Sazon, Goya Chicken Bouillon, olives and chopped cilantro.
Wait until it boils. Reduce the heat to low, cover and cook for 20 minutes. (Don’t peek)
 
After the 20 minutes, uncover, add the chicken and cover for 3-4 minutes to warm up.
Serve with sweet peas, roasted peppers and a green salad if you wish. Enjoy!
